Reese Spicy Fajitas Recipe
Prep Time15 Minutes
Servings6
Cook Time15 Minutes
Ingredients
1 jar (7 oz) Reese Spicy Caramelized Onions
Olive oil, as needed
1.5 pounds of chicken breast, sliced into bite-sized pieces
2 large bell peppers, sliced (choose from red, yellow, orange, or green for variety)
2 jalapeño peppers, sliced (optional, for extra spice; substitute with green bell peppers for a milder version)
1 large onion, sliced
Juice from 1/2 lime
12 tortillas, warmed
Chopped cherry tomatoes
Pico de gallo
Homemade guacamole or avocado slices
Hot sauce
Shredded cheese
Spicy chili flakes
Fresh chopped cilantro
Directions
  1. Marinate the Chicken: Mix olive oil and fajita spices in a large bowl. Add the chicken, ensuring it's well-coated. Marinate for at least 5 minutes, ideally 30 minutes, or overnight in the refrigerator for best flavor.
  2. Cook the Chicken: Heat a cast iron pan over medium heat and add olive oil. Cook the chicken 4-5 minutes per side until done. Remove and set aside.
  3. Sauté the Vegetables: Add more olive oil if the pan is dry. Sauté the bell peppers, jalapeño peppers (if using), and onions for 7-8 minutes until tender and slightly caramelized.
  4. Combine and Warm Through: Return the chicken to the pan, add Reese Spicy Caramelized Onions, and heat until warmed.
  5. Finish and Serve: Remove from heat, squeeze lime juice over the mix, and serve on warmed tortillas with your choice of toppings.
